- Channel 4 has made The White Queen available to stream for free, a change that has sparked renewed media and viewer attention.
- The series was first broadcast in June 2013 and was produced for the BBC as a 10-part adaptation of Philippa Gregory's Cousins' War novels.
- Emma Frost adapted the novels for television and served as lead writer and executive producer, focusing the story on the women caught up in the York–Lancaster dynastic struggle.
- Rebecca Ferguson leads an ensemble cast that includes Max Irons, Amanda Hale, Faye Marsay, Aneurin Barnard, David Oakes, Janet McTeer, and Caroline Goodall.
- Critics and audiences have praised the show’s production, performances and political focus, noting past award nominations and likening it to other prestige historical dramas.
